Two months ago I purchased a handful of pencilfish. They were very small and didnā€™t look like any type that I commonly see. I was told that they were trifasciatus. Theyā€™ve since grown a bit, but still donā€™t really look like trifasciatus to me. They lack any of the red that seem to be a hallmark of all the online photos of the species. I guess that there could be color variations in different locales. I was wondering if any Nannostomus aficionados could give me a definitive ID.

You are correct that they are definitely not N. trifasciatus. I think they are N. digrammus.
